G2 reviewers report that Optimizely Web Experimentation excels in ease of use, with many users highlighting its user-friendly interface and straightforward setup process. One user mentioned that it is easy to set up even for non-technical individuals, making it accessible for teams without extensive technical resources.
Users say Adobe Commerce stands out for its flexibility and scalability, particularly in handling complex catalogs and multi-store setups. Reviewers appreciate its ability to integrate seamlessly with existing systems, which is crucial for businesses looking to scale operations effectively.
According to verified reviews, Optimizely Web Experimentation offers superior A/B testing capabilities, with users praising its quick implementation of experiments without needing a full deployment cycle. This allows teams to test new ideas rapidly and see immediate impacts, which is a significant advantage for agile marketing strategies.
Reviewers mention that Adobe Commerce provides extensive customization options, enabling businesses to tailor their online presence to specific brand needs. Users have noted that this level of customization allows for the automation of complex workflows, enhancing overall operational efficiency.
G2 reviewers highlight that while both platforms have similar scores for meeting requirements, Optimizely Web Experimentation shines in support quality, with users rating it higher. Many have expressed satisfaction with the support they receive, which helps them leverage the platform effectively.
Users report that Adobe Commerce, despite its strengths, can be more challenging to set up compared to Optimizely Web Experimentation. Some users have noted that the initial setup can be complex, which may require more technical expertise, potentially slowing down the onboarding process for new users.
